Brock Lesnar vs. Oba Femi
Collar and elbow, struggling, Femi budges Lesnar first and backs him one step towards the corner, two steps… Brock shoves him back! Back to the lockup, this time Lesnar budges Oba, same story, two steps and then a shove! Brock stampedes him into the corner, shoulder blocks, Femi stands straight, roars, and shoves the Beast to the mat!
The Ruler shrugs one lariat off, a second, and then he sends Lesnar to the floor with a lariat of his own! Femi draws a line on the mat with his toe and invites Brock back in, but Lesnar has a tantrum with the steel steps! Paul Heyman gives Brock a pep talk, Oba tries to pull him in, the Beast snaps his neck over the ropes, pulls him to the floor, and puts him into the post!
Whipping Femi into the post and then into the steel steps, back inside, German suplex connects! Another German, knee to the jaw, a third German suplex! Oba stumbles, slow to rise to his feet, Lesnar draws him up but a back elbow sends him flying! Corner uppercut from Femi, another one, on the third, Brock gets under him, F-5!
The Beast roars, but the Ruler goozles him… CHOKESLAM! Oba is fired up… FALL FROM GRACE! HE DID IT! OBA CONQUERS THE BEAST!
Oba Femi wins by pinfall with the Fall From Grace.
Post-match, a stunned-but-confident Oba Femi listens to the people cheer his name while Brock Lesnar lies insensate in the ring trying to recover.
Lesnar sits up in the ring and takes his gloves off and then takes his boots off, sobbing by the time he gets his left boot off. His right boot off, he gets to his knees and stacks his gear up in the middle of the ring and gets himself together, all smiles as he waves to the crowd.
Paul Heyman gets in the ring and the two longtime associates hug. Paul raises Brock’s hand for the crowd and the Beast takes one more victory lap, posing in the turnbuckles as “Thank you, Brock!” chants start up. He kisses the mat and takes his leave, slapping hands with fans on his way out.

Sami Zayn (c) vs. Trick Williams (WWE Men’s United States Championship)
Williams laying punches in, whip across, Zayn ducks under and drops him with an elbow! Smashing Trick’s face into the turnbuckles, mounted punches in the corner and then sending Williams crashing over the ropes and to the floor! Sami off the ropes, Trick slides back in and drops him with a pair of lariats, leg lariat, Zayn ducks the Cyclone Kill!
Blue Thunder Driver denied, slap and then a jumping neckbreaker! Pulling Sami up for the Book End, cover for two! Blue Thunder Driver connects this time… NOPE! Zayn follows it up with grounded punches in the ropes, Lil Yachty tries to save his boy but Sami cuts him off with more stomps! Sami circling around and he blindsides Yachty!
Smashing Trick’s face into the turnbuckles over and over, out to the apron… APRON BRAINBUSTER CONNECTS! Sami happy to take the countout, referee Jason Ayers gets to eight but Williams beats the count! Zayn right on him with boots but Ayers backs him off so he can check on the challenger! Champion laying in wait, calling for it… YACHTY CUTS HIM OFF AND SNAPS HIS NECK OVER THE ROPE! CYCLONE KILL ALMOST DOES THE DEAL!
Sidestep Trick Shot, Sami rolls him up… NO DEAL! Exploder into the corner, Zayn feeling it, hyped up in the corner… TRICKSHOT GETS TO THE MARK BEFORE THE HELLUVA KICK DOES! IT IS OVER!
Trick Williams wins by pinfall with Trickshot, becoming your new WWE Men’s United States Champion.
Post-match, Trick Williams celebrates with his parents in the front row while Sami Zayn’s world implodes.

CM Punk (c) vs. Roman Reigns (WWE Men’s World Championship)
Squaring up, jawing at each other, circling, collar and elbow, Punk with a side-headlock, go-behind to a full nelson, Reigns struggles and CM shoves him back! Back to the lockup, Punk with a side headlock, shot off, shoulder block and he looms over Roman! Getting in each other’s faces, shoving match breaks out, CM back to the side headlock!
Shot off, back elbow rocks the champion but he pops right back up and goes forehead to forehead! Another shoving match, a slap, back to the headlock, shot off, this time Punk hits the shoulder block! Drop down, leapfrog, Samoan drop from the challenger! Reigns with a headbutt, clobbering CM with a right!
Smashing Punk into the turnbuckles, throwing him to the floor and referee Rod Zapata issues his count! Out after him, smashing the champion’s face into the ringpost, CM turns things around and puts Reigns’ face into the announce desk! Right hands, whip reversed and the champion goes into the barricade!
Roman breaks the count, back out to Punk, right hands, sending him over the barricade and into the crowd and Reigns breaks the count again! Standing on the desk, popping back down to go after the champion in the crowd and CM throws him back to ringside! Roman gets a military press slam and goes after Punk, drawing him up and throwing him back inside!
Reigns talking trash, telling CM to mock him again, it ain’t promo day, right hands Punk throwing elbows in return! Big boots exchanged, cover… NOPE! Choking Punk in the ropes, big slicing right, more right hands, leaping lariat, only a nearfall! Roman calling for it, CM ducks the Superman Punch, big lariat, up top, diving crossbody into grounded punches!
Whip across, dropdown, Punk with the leg lariat and Reigns falls into the corner! Rising knee, running bulldog, and it’s Go to Sleep time! Fireman’s carry, Roman out with elbows and he posts CM into the corner and hits the Superman Punch… SO CLOSE! Roaring but Punk cuts him right off with the rising knee!
Exploding out of the corner, another rising knee, the short-arm lariat, another one, stepping over, swinging neckbreaker connects! Sending Reigns to the floor, CM off the ropes, suicide dive connects and Punk poses on him! Roman down and out on the desk, Punk goes up top but he wakes up too soon and cuts the champion off in the turnbuckles!
Down to the apron, slugging it out, trading big boots, Reigns hangs him in the Tree of Woe to the outside! SUPERMAN PUNCH CONNECTS! A SECOND SUPERMAN PUNCH! A THIRD! Punk out of it, breathing hard, trying and failing to sit up as Roman goes out to the steps and pulls the top step off and picks it up… AND SMASHES PUNK’S FACE IN WITH THE STEEL!
CM bleeding from the forehead and Reigns powerbombs him through the announce desk! Throwing Punk back in the ring, off the ropes, CM gets him, Go to Sleep… ROMAN KICKS OUT! Fireman’s carry, Reigns slips out, off the ropes… SPEAR BUT PUNK MANAGES TO KICK OUT! Roman not having it, smashing Punk’s face into the mat over and over again!
Trading right hands, Roman with a fireman’s carry, tries for a Go to Sleep, Punk blocks, hits the Alberto Del Rio Memorial Flash Kick… NO DEAL! CM laying in wait, calling for it… HE NAILS REIGNS WITH A SUPERMAN PUNCH BUT HE CAN’T KEEP HIM DOWN! Grounded punches, Punk goes and gets the garland of the Tribal Chief and puts it around his neck!
Back inside, roaring, he hits the spear but Reigns catches him into the guillotine choke! Swinging Punk around, choking the life out of him, CM counters to a schoolboy for two! ANACONDA VISE IS LOCKED IN! Roman fights out and puts the guillotine choke back in! Bodyscissors locked on, but Punk handstands out of it and goes for a Sharpshooter!
Eyepokes and upkicks block and CM falls back into the guillotine choke in the middle of the ring! Punk flips to a pinning counter, only a nearfall, they collide in the middle of the ring and both men are down and out! Both men on their knees, gurning at each other, trading right hands and rising to their feet as they keep trading strikes!
Jumbo knees exchanged, big right hands, big headbutt from Punk! Back on their knees, CM tears his wrist tape off and throws it at Roman! Referee Rod Zapata throws the tape away and Punk hits a low blow into a Go to Sleep… STILL REIGNS KICKS OUT! Punk drops an elbow, another one, a third one, kicking Reigns out of the ring!
Out after him, smashing Roman into the desk, putting him on top of it, Punk goes up top and perches… DIVING ELBOW DROP OFF THE TOP AND THROUGH THE ANNOUNCE DESK! Throwing Reigns back inside, drawing him up, fireman’s carry… GO TO SLEEP! Roman falls into the ropes and bounces back on to CM’s shoulders but Punk’s knees give out and both men are down!
Reigns hits the spear but he can’t capitalize! Punk takes a wild swing but collapses! Roman off the ropes, head of steam, another spear… AND IT’S OVER!
Roman Reigns wins by pinfall with a spear, becoming your new WWE Men’s World Champion.
Reigns celebrates with the title before going to the front row and celebrating with his family.
